Embarking on the Keyword Jungle: A Practical Guide to Difficulty Levels
The world of SEO can feel like a dense jungle, and keywords are your compass. But choosing the right ones can be tricky. Understanding keyword difficulty levels is essential for building a successful SEO strategy. Beginner-friendly keywords have low competition, making them accessible for new websites. However, they often attract less traffic. Conversely, hard keywords are fiercely contested, requiring a well-established website with substantial authority to rank.
Here's a breakdown of common keyword difficulty levels:
- Simple/Easy/Beginner: These keywords have low search volume and competition, making them suitable for starting out.
- Medium/Moderate: Keywords with moderate search volume and competition. They demand some SEO effort but are still obtainable.
- Difficult/Hard-core: These keywords have high search volume and intense competition, often from established websites. Targeting these requires a sophisticated SEO strategy and considerable resources.
Ultimately, finding the right keyword difficulty level depends on your website's goals, resources, and current/existing/present SEO status.

First, let's clarify what keyword difficulty truly entails. It's a metric that quantifies the competitiveness of a particular keyword, indicating how difficult it is to rank for that term in search engine results pages (SERPs). A higher keyword difficulty score indicates a more intense market, where websites with high authority and domain power often dominate the top rankings.
Understanding this concept allows you to plan your SEO campaigns effectively.
Here's a breakdown of key aspects to analyze:
* **Keyword Research Tools:** Leverage specialized tools like Ahrefs, SEMrush, and Moz to measure keyword difficulty scores. These platforms provide valuable insights into the competitive landscape for specific keywords.
* **Competitor Analysis:** Examine your competitors' websites to identify the keywords they are targeting and their overall SEO tactics.
Examining their content, backlinks, and keyword usage can uncover valuable opportunities.
* **Content Quality and Optimization:** Focus on creating high-quality, engaging content that truly addresses user intent. Enhance your content with relevant keywords, meta descriptions, and a clear site architecture.
* **Backlink Building:** Earn authoritative backlinks from reputable websites to boost your domain authority and improve your rankings for targeted keywords.
